Agriculture and Greenhouse Gas Emissions
Australian agriculture, in particular, is a significant contributor to greenhouse gas emissions, including methane (CH4) and nitrous oxide (N2O). These gases have a high global warming potential, with CH4 being 28 times more potent than carbon dioxide (CO2) over a 100-year time frame. According to the Australian Bureau of Statistics (ABS), in 2019-20, the agriculture sector accounted for approximately 16% of Australia’s total greenhouse gas emissions. In Western Australia, the primary sources of agriculture-related emissions are from livestock and crop production.

Importance of Emergency Preparedness
Emergency preparedness is vital for residents of Deer Park, WA, given the frequency and severity of severe weather events. Preparedness involves having a plan in place, knowing emergency contact numbers, and having essential supplies such as food, water, and first aid kits.
* Developing a Family Emergency Plan: Each household should have a plan in place outlining what to do in case of an emergency. This plan should include a communication strategy, evacuation procedures, and a meeting point for family members.
* Stocking Essential Supplies: Residents should stock up on essential supplies such as non-perishable food, bottled water, first aid kits, and a battery-powered radio.
* Staying Informed: Residents should stay informed about weather conditions through regular updates from local authorities and weather services.
